Ingredients
This Moist Banana Bread recipe delivers a tender, flavorful loaf perfect for breakfast or a snack. Made with ripe bananas, a blend of all-purpose flour, cinnamon, and a mix of brown and white sugars, it promises balanced sweetness and delightful moisture in every bite.
Ingredients:
– 2 cups all-purpose flour
– 1 teaspoon baking soda
– ½ teaspoon salt
– ½ teaspoon cinnamon
– ½ cup unsalted butter, softened (or substitute vegetable oil)
– ½ cup brown sugar
– ¼ cup granulated sugar
– 2 large eggs, room temperature
– 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
– 1 ⅓ cups mashed bananas (about 4 small bananas)

How to Make Moist Banana Bread Recipe
Step 1: Preheat the Oven
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and flour an 8×4-inch loaf pan or line it with parchment paper to prevent sticking.
Step 2: Prepare the Bananas
Using a fork, mash the bananas until you have 1 ⅓ cups of smooth mashed bananas. Set aside.
Step 3: Mix Dry Ingredients
In a small b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, baking soda, salt, and cinnamon. Set this mixture aside for later use.
Step 4: Cream Butter and Sugars
In a medium bowl, combine the softened butter, brown sugar, and granulated sugar. Use a hand mixer on medium speed to cream them until light and fluffy—this should take about 2 minutes.
Step 5: Incorporate Eggs and Vanilla
Add the eggs one at a time to the creamed mixture. Mix well after each addition. Then add the vanilla extract and continue mixing until everything is well incorporated.
Step 6: Combine Wet and Dry Mixtures
Stir the mashed bananas into the wet mixture until evenly combined. Next, add the dry ingredient mixture to the banana mixture. Stir gently just until combined—be careful not to overmix!
Step 7: Bake the Bread
Pour the batter into your prepared loaf pan. Bake for about 45 to 60 minutes. Insert a toothpick into the center; if it comes out clean, your banana bread is ready! Keep an eye on it to avoid overbaking.
Step 8: Cool Before Slicing
Let your banana bread cool in the pan for about 5 minutes. Then remove it from the pan and transfer it to a wire rack to cool completely before slicing. Enjoy!

How to Perfect Moist Banana Bread Recipe
Creating the perfect moist banana bread involves some key techniques. Here are tips to ensure your loaf is always tender and flavorful.
- Choose ripe bananas: The riper, the better! Look for bananas with plenty of brown spots for maximum sweetness.
- Don’t overmix: Gently combine wet and dry ingredients. Overmixing can lead to dense bread.
- Use room temperature ingredients: This helps the batter mix smoothly, resulting in a lighter texture.
- Check for doneness: Use a toothpick to check if the center is cooked through. Avoid overbaking to keep it moist.
- Cool properly: Let the banana bread cool in the pan briefly before transferring it to a wire rack. This helps prevent sogginess.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
Making the perfect Moist Banana Bread can be tricky. Here are some common mistakes to avoid for the best results.
- Using unripe bananas: Ripe bananas are essential for sweetness and moisture. Choose bananas with brown spots for optimal flavor.
- Overmixing the batter: This can lead to dense bread. Mix just until combined to keep your banana bread light and tender.
- Not measuring ingredients correctly: Accurate measurements ensure consistency. Use a kitchen scale or measuring cups for precision.
- Skipping the cooling time: Letting the bread cool in the pan prevents sogginess. Allow it to rest before slicing for better texture.
- Not checking for doneness: Oven temperatures can vary. Always use a toothpick to check if your banana bread is fully baked.
Storage & Reheating Instructions
Refrigerator Storage
- Store in an airtight container for up to 5 days.
- Wrap it tightly with plastic wrap or aluminum foil before placing it in the container.
Freezing Moist Banana Bread Recipe
- Freeze slices or whole loaves wrapped tightly in plastic wrap.
- Place wrapped banana bread in a freezer-safe bag for up to 3 months.
Reheating Moist Banana Bread Recipe
- Oven: Preheat to 350°F (175°C) and warm slices for about 10-15 minutes wrapped in foil.
- Microwave: Heat individual slices on high for 20-30 seconds until warm.
- Stovetop: Use a skillet on low heat, covering with a lid for 2-3 minutes to retain moisture.
